
Former TVB actress turned wine-maker Bernice Liu was recently recognised by the French government for her continued efforts to promote French wine and gastronomy. The 46-year-old winemaker was awarded the rank of Chevalier of the Ordre du Merite Agricole by the French minister of agriculture Annie Genevard in a ceremony in Paris.
Bernice started off the year of the snake pretty auspiciously, accepting her medal in a black dress with white embroidery motif. Later, she took to social media to express her gratitude to every one who supported her. The Consulate General of France in Hong Kong also posted a congratulatory note on social media.

Prior to making a career pivot and going into wine making, Bernice who was crowned Miss Chinese International 2001 moved to Hong Kong from Canada in pursuit of an acting career. She appeared in TVB dramas such as Virtues of Harmony and Into Thin Air and left the network in 2011. Though she continued to have acting projects, the actress who also has an EMBA degree from INSEAD eventually faded out of showbiz to focus on her business ventures. Nowadays, she has certainly made a name for herself as a wine maker with her award-winning Bellavizio wines, and as a wine critic.
